I can't believe the 3DS has gone so long without a Bomberman or Worms game. Bomberman makes some sense as there was initially a Bomberman title planned for the 3DS before Hudson had to be sold off, and ever since Konami has owned them, they don't seem to show any interest in making Bomberman games aside from maybe for mobile. Worms though makes no sense, one would think that Team 17 would have put out a Worms title for the 3DS by now, yet they haven't and have shown no real interest in doing so either. Both the Wii and the DS before it had 2 Worms games made for each system, and before that the Gamecube and GBA had Worms games, and before that the N64 and GBC had worms games, and before that even the SNES had a Worms game.
